Definition

Friendly, cordial, warm, or close in manner.

neutralpeopledescriptions

How it's used

Describes a warm and approachable manner that makes others feel comfortable and welcome. It is often used to praise someone's attitude or smile, implying a lack of distance or pretension. Unlike formal or cold interactions, this word highlights a genuine, human connection.

Examples

They are very cordial to people, everyone likes them.

Common phrases

Common mistake

Avoid using this to describe physical closeness or intimacy between partners, as it focuses on personality and social demeanor rather than romantic proximity.
